Job Description

We’re looking for a remote Sales Development Representative (SDR) to generate qualified demos for our Account Executives through high-volume outbound calling to North American veterinary clinics.

In this role, you’ll conduct 50+ daily cold calls, navigate gatekeepers to reach decision-makers, and book demos that fuel our sales pipeline. Your success directly impacts our Sales team’s ability to focus on closing deals rather than prospecting.

This results-driven position requires creating positive experiences during cold outreach. Veterinary professionals should feel genuinely engaged, not pressured, which leads to higher-quality demos and better conversion rates for our Account Executives.

Our IDEAL CANDIDATE brings 1-3 years of SDR, BDR, or cold calling experience with excellent English communication skills and proven phone rapport-building ability. You’re competitive, goal-oriented, and thrive under performance targets. Your approach prioritizes genuine engagement over high-pressure tactics, understanding that consultative conversations convert better than pushy sales pitches. You’re resourceful in finding contact information and decision-makers, even when they’re not easily accessible through standard channels.

Your performance will be measured by call volume (minimum 50 daily) and demo bookings (targeting multiple per week).

You’ll be on the Marketing team and will collaborate with the Sales team and three Account Executives for demo handoffs, while working closely with our Marketing Manager on lead generation strategies.

You’ll be doing things like:

Cold Calling & Demo Booking: Making 50+ daily calls to veterinary clinics in assigned territories; working from master database and marketing leads; navigating gatekeepers (Receptionists, Practice Managers) with basic objection handling; adapting messaging based on prospect responses; generating interest to book demos for Account Executives
Multi-Channel Follow-up: Email sequences after initial contact; text follow-up using same number; following up on marketing leads from Facebook ads and trade shows; timing outreach based on prospect availability
Data Management: Logging all interactions with detailed notes; updating contact properties and outcomes; tracking pipeline progression; maintaining territory organization and data accuracy
Team Coordination: Coordinating prospect handoffs with Account Executives; providing lead quality feedback to Marketing; updating SOPs based on field results; participating in strategy sessions and sharing regional insights

Position Details

Working Hours: Fixed – 9AM-5PM ET (Eastern Time). Adjusts with Daylight Savings Time.

Employment Type: Full-time (40 hours/week), Exclusivity Preferred

Education: Undergraduate degree preferred or comparable work experience

Level: Junior (1-2 years of relevant work experience), Lower-Intermediate (3 years)

Compensation: Fixed base with variable component based on performance(per month)

Base Salary: USD $428–594 (EGP 22.6K–31.3K)
Variable Pay: USD $64–89 (EGP 3.4K–4.7K)
On-Target Earnings (OTE): USD $493–682 (EGP 26K–36K)
Agreement (independent contractor), meaning you’ll be responsible for your own taxes, benefits, and insurance.
